Upgrade Guide to wmcoincoin 2.5 Advanced Server Edition

What's new in wmcc 2.5

What's changed in the options file

Le fichier d'options de la version 2.4.x est relu sans pb par wmcc 2.5, ce n'est pas la peine de repartir à zero. Faites en quand même une copie de sauvegarde pour pouvoir eventuellement downgrader vers une v.2.4.x.

L'option "site:" est deprecated, elle est remplacée par 3 types de site:

board_site: "nom1", "nom2",..
rss_site: "nom"
pop_site: "nom"
pour respectivement une tribune classique, un fil RSS, ou un compte mail.

Après une déclaration de site, on list les options qui s'appliquent à ce site (ça n'a pas changé), l'option principale (valable pour les trois types de site) est:

.backend.url: "une url"
Pour les tribunes et les RSS, wmcc attend une URL http, pour les comptes pop, il attend quelque chose du genre http://pop.free.fr.

Les differents types de backend sont reperés par l'option backend_flavour:.

Pour poster (a priori ça n'a de sens que pour une tribune classique), il faut indiquer:

.post.url: "http://machin/truc/add.php"
.post.template: "message=%s" ← valeur par défaut

wmcc accepte toujours les cookies stockés dans le fichier options, mais wmccc les sauvera dans un fichier séparé options.auth à la première occasion... De même, le login/mdp des comptes mails est stocké dans ce fichier, le but étant de bien séparer les options annodines des données confidentielles.

Le conseil de poolpy: wmcc-2.5 devrait arriver à relire le fichier d'options des versions 2.4.x. Par contre, wmccc changera le format de celui-ci à la première occasion. Donc il est très fortement recommandé de garder une copie de sauvegarde du fichier d'options de la 2.4.x sous le coude.
Un autre conseil de poolpy: jusqu'à nouvel ordre, ne faites pas completement confiance au wmccc. Il est succeptible de planter à tout bout de champ, d'écraser le fichier options ou options.auth.
Le dernier mot de poolpy: evitez les lettres accentuées et autre caractères non US-ASCII dans le fichier d'options, ils ne font pas bon ménage avec le wmccc.

ça marche pô

(les deux solutions ne sont pas antagonistes)

quelques RSS et tribunes en vrac..

à coller a la fin du fichier d'options
rss_site: "dlfpnews"
.backend.url: http://linuxfr.org/backend.rss
.pinnipede.bg_color: a7cf6b

rss_site: "journaux"
.backend.url: http://linuxfr.org/backend-journaux.rss
.pinnipede.bg_color: d8ac85

board_site:  "woof" , "wooflu" 
.palmipede.msg_max_length: 400
.backend.url: http://www.woof.lu/board/remote.xml
.post.url: http://www.woof.lu/board/add.php
.pinnipede.bg_color: bad6d6

rss_site:  "theInquirer" 
.backend.url: http://www.theinquirer.net/inquirer.rss

rss_site:  "theRegister"
.backend.url: http://www.theregister.com/headlines.rss

board_site:  "lo" , "lordoric" , "dacomptoir" , "comptoir" 
.backend.url: http://lordoric.free.fr/daBoard/remote.xml
.post.url: http://lordoric.free.fr/daBoard/add.php
.pinnipede.bg_color: f7f2b7

board_site:  "daique" 
.backend.url: http://daique.dyndns.org/board/remote.xml
.post.url: http://daique.dyndns.org/board/add.php
.pinnipede.bg_color: e6d4b7

board_site:  "dae" , "darkside" 
.backend.url: http://quadaemon.dyndns.org/dauphin.xml
.post.url: http://quadaemon.dyndns.org/cgi-bin/blahblah.sh
.post.template: msg=%s
.pinnipede.bg_color: c3ffdc

board_site:  "olo" , "breizh" 
.backend.url: http://plop.olivierl.org/board/remote.xml
.post.url: http://plop.olivierl.org/board/add.php
.pinnipede.bg_color: a1a8e6

board_site:  "kad" , "dlb" , "dalentbouchot" , "kadreg" 
.backend.url: http://rincevent.dyndns.org/bouchot/backend.php
.post.url: http://rincevent.dyndns.org/bouchot/add.php
.pinnipede.bg_color: ace6ae

rss_site:  "nofrag" 
.tribune.delay: 800
.backend.url: http://www.nofrag.com/nofrag.rss
.pinnipede.bg_color: b5c3c3

rss_site: "sth_awful"
.backend.url: http://interglacial.com/rss/somethingawful.rss

rss_site:  "osnews" 
.backend.url: http://www.osnews.com/files/recent.rdf
.pinnipede.bg_color: 88b9b9
rss_site:  "slash" 
.backend.url: http://slashdot.org/index.rss

rss_site:  "freshmeat" 
.backend.url: http://freshmeat.net/backend/fm-newsletter.rdf
.pinnipede.bg_color: e7d74c

rss_site:  "infoworld" 
.backend.url: http://www.infoworld.com/rss/news.xml

rss_site:  "zdnet" 
.backend.url: http://www.zdnet.fr/feeds/rss/actualites/
.pinnipede.bg_color: fff276

rss_site:  "uzine" 
.backend.url: http://www.uzine.net/backend.php3

rss_site:  "glazblog" 
.backend.url: http://webperso.easyconnect.fr/danielglazman/weblog/dotclear/rss.php

rss_site:  "tcretin" 
.backend.url: http://totalementcretin.apinc.org/b2rss2.php

board_site:  "arakis" 
.backend.url: http://arrakis-lan.homelinux.org/board/xmlVersion.do

rss_site:  "DSA" 
.backend.url: http://www.fr.debian.org/security/dsa-long.en.rdf
.pinnipede.bg_color: ff6e5b

board_site:  "ll.info" , "llinfo" 
.backend.url: http://tribune.logicielslibres.info/remote.xml

rss_site: "kde"
.backend.url: http://www.kde.org/dotkdeorg.rdf
.pinnipede.bg_color: ffffff

rss_site:  "kerneltrap" 
.backend.url: http://kerneltrap.org/node/feed
.pinnipede.bg_color: c5e644

rss_site:  "fricheule" 
.tribune.delay: 3600
.backend.url: http://www.fricheule.lzi.ch/rss.php
.pinnipede.bg_color: c0ca9a

rss_site: "yahoo_fr"
.backend.url: http://www.gwenhiver.net/rss/externals/yahoo_une.php
.pinnipede.bg_color: 969696

rss_site:  "yahoo_oddly" 
.backend.url: http://rss.news.yahoo.com/rss/oddlyenough

rss_site:  "yahoo_insolite" 
.backend.url: http://hyperlinkextractor.free.fr/rssfiles/yahoo_insolite.xml
.pinnipede.bg_color: ffffff
.rss.ignore_description: on

rss_site:  "google_monde"
.backend.url: http://hyperlinkextractor.free.fr/rssfiles/google_monde.xml
.pinnipede.bg_color: ffffff
.rss.ignore_description: on

rss_site:  "DebianPlanet" 
.tribune.delay: 1800
.backend.url: http://planet.debian.net/rss20.xml
.pinnipede.bg_color: ffa500

    


Questions ? Comments ? Love letters ?
Last modified: Mon May 10 01:08:49 CEST 2004